I play A LOT of turn based games with friends and in the arena. One thing that me and my friends have found frustrating is that, unless you are the one who ends a game, you have to intentionally go hunt down games that have ended in order to see the outcome ("Oh wait, did the XYZ game end, who won?" Is a common phrase used)
I realize there is the notifications system that will show games that have ended. But I don't usually go to that menu. The typical workflow is to open BGA (usually on the phone) and cycle through the tables using the red "9+ tables waiting for you" button.
It would be amazing if there was an option that we could enable to force games that ended on/after another player's turn to appear in the cycle of "waiting" games, so that it is more convenient to see outcomes.
Does anyone else have this frustration? Is there something that already exists?
